      Thanks for your comments by binkley 2004-12-12 09:40:59
On the mandated one browser solution, keep in mind that not everyone in this business sits at PC hardware, many are on engineering (Unix) workstations, for which IE is not a solution. Quite frankly, Mozilla seems to be in the best position wrt the range of supported platforms.

I understand that what is needed is a more capable client than simple cgi spewing html. Is this really a matter of needing an expanded GUI style widgets set? Does it have to do with state retention (client side w/ something other than cookies)?

And to this point in web evolution everything after html seems to be a grab for the ring by a corporate power (Sun w/ Java, M$ with any number of the things you mention).
